George started a coin collection. His dad gave him 75 coins. Each month he will add 20 coins to the collection. Which equation can be used to find y, the total number of coins in George’s collection after x months?

y = 75x + 20

y = 20x + 75

y = 75x - 20

y = 20x - 75

Members of the chess club held a bake sale to raise money. Cupcakes and cookies were sold.

* Cupcakes were sold for $1 each.

  • * Cookies were sold for $0.50 each.

  • * The members sold a total of 288 items.

*Of the items sold, 2/3 were cupcakes and the remaining items were cookies.

How much money did the chess club members raise from the cookies that were sold?

$72.00

$96.00

$48.00

$45.00
